xen-devel.lists.xenproject.org archive mirror
 help / color / mirror / Atom feed
* [hybrid]: hang in update_wall_time
@ 2012-03-20  1:30 Mukesh Rathor
  2012-03-20  9:19 ` Jan Beulich
  2012-03-20 12:39 ` Stefano Stabellini
  0 siblings, 2 replies; 6+ messages in thread
From: Mukesh Rathor @ 2012-03-20  1:30 UTC (permalink / raw)
  To: Xen-devel@lists.xensource.com, Ian Campbell,
	stefano.stabellini@eu.citrix.com

Hi Ian/Stefano:

I changed over to the PV clock for hybrid liked we talked at the
hackathon. I still have the hang in update_wall_time() after dom0
switches to xen as clocksource.

The source of hang seems to be in xen stime_local_stamp in cpu_time that
suddenly jumps to a large 64bit value. I've been chasing to figure
where that happens, and why for the hybrid and not PV. It appears the
source of jump is time_calibration_std_rendezvous()  in 
c->stime_master_stamp. Chasing that, seems to come from 
read_platform_stime(). The jump happens after switch to
xen clocksource in dom0.

I'll continue to debug, but let me know if you have any thoughts or
idea what might be going on.

thanks,
Mukesh

^ permalink raw reply	[flat|nested] 6+ messages in thread

end of thread, other threads:[~2012-03-21 18:08 UTC | newest]

Thread overview: 6+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2012-03-20  1:30 [hybrid]: hang in update_wall_time Mukesh Rathor
2012-03-20  9:19 ` Jan Beulich
2012-03-21 18:08   ` Mukesh Rathor
2012-03-20 12:39 ` Stefano Stabellini
2012-03-20 19:08   ` Mukesh Rathor
2012-03-21 10:42     ` Stefano Stabellini

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).